Among the many widely employed products are PA6 Modified Plastics and PA66 Modified Plastics, the two of which belong into the nylon loved ones. These elements are known for their outstanding mechanical energy, wear resistance, and thermal Qualities. PA6 Modified Plastics in many cases are used in automotive components, gears, and industrial machinery due to their toughness and simplicity of processing. On the flip side, PA66 Modified Plastics offer larger heat resistance and stiffness, generating them well suited for high temperature environments including engine compartments and electrical housings.
One more significant classification is PBT Modified Plastics, which are valued for his or her dimensional steadiness and electrical insulation Attributes. These materials are generally Employed in Digital connectors, switches, and precision parts. Their low humidity absorption ensures consistent overall performance even in humid environments, which can be crucial for electronic purposes.
Similarly notable are Computer Modified Plastics, known for their superb effects resistance and optical clarity. These elements are commonly Utilized in applications such as protecting tools, automotive lighting, and clear housings. By modifying polycarbonate, companies can additional enhance flame retardancy, UV resistance, and processing properties, increasing its usability throughout several industries.
Furthermore, POM Modified Plastics play an important part in engineering purposes that call for reduced friction and superior use resistance. These supplies are perfect for gears, bearings, and sliding components. Their potential to maintain effectiveness under ongoing tension would make them a dependable option for precision mechanical pieces.
One more multipurpose materials is PP Modified Plastics, which provide excellent chemical resistance and lightweight Homes. Polypropylene modifications can significantly boost impression toughness and heat resistance, making it appropriate for automotive interiors, packaging methods, and home appliances. Its Expense performance also can make it an attractive option for mass manufacturing.
A particularly common blend during the industry is PC/ABS Modified Plastics. This blend merges the toughness and warmth resistance of polycarbonate with the processability and cost efficiency of ABS. The end result is a cloth which offers great mechanical Attributes, fantastic floor end, and simplicity of molding. It really is extensively used in consumer electronics, automotive interiors, and Workplace equipment.
